Question 606: To ask the Minister for Justice, Equality and Law Reform the proposals for the Louth/Meath Garda Division;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[30956/07]
Brian Lenihan Jnr (Dublin West, Fianna Fail)
Link to this: Individually | In context
In accordance with the provisions of the Garda Síochána Act, 2005, decisions on the realignment of Garda Regional and Divisional boundaries are matters for the Garda Commissioner in the first instance, in the context of his Annual Policing Plans. The Commissioner has recently submitted proposals to my Department to align Garda Divisions with local authority boundaries which will lead to greater efficiencies and effectiveness for the Force and facilitate more effective operation of the Joint Policing Committees. The 2008 Annual Policing Plan, which will include the specific aspects of the proposals to be implemented next year, will shortly be laid before the Houses of the Oireachtas in compliance with Section 22(6) of the Act.
It would be inappropriate for me to comment on the specific matter raised by the Deputy prior to the policing plans containing such details being laid before the Houses.
